Race name: Guardians

Race standard/average appearance: Here

Race Specific abilities:
  • Artificial Intelligence: The "Mind" of a single Guardian is equivalent to a Supercomputer, and, therefore, its capable of making decisive battle calculations on its own. While a Guardian is usually programmed to have a set objective, it is capable of "learning" from its mistakes, and, most notably, "Learning" from enemy attacks. If it goes into battle against an Enemy with a Rocket launcher, it might come back and combine with more Guardians to improve the defense, or learn how to dodge rockets themselves.
  • Defense Mechanisms: A Guardian is equipped with a golden "Hex" energy shield, focused around the three "Booms" that hover around the main "eye" of the guardian. These three booms are capable of changing position for various purposes, and rapidly "pop" into place to form a triangular plane when the Guardian's shields are active. Speaking of Shields, the Guardians's shields, golden energy shields, are built to block high velocity projectile and other energy weapons, and those only. For some reason, however, it is uncapable of blocking slow-moving projectiles. Prolonged exposure to damage can eventually collapse the shield.
  • Offensive Mechanisms: A Guardian's primary utility tool, which is also its main offensive weapon, is its large "eye" in the center of its main body. The eye, which normally releases a white beam of some sort of "zero-point energy" capable of lifting objects, is capable of firing a devastating, focused golden wave of energy that is meant solely for destroying other things. The beam, if combined in conjunction with other Guardians, is one of the strongest weapons in the Guardian arsenal, and is capable of vaporizing, if not, obliterating foes. It, however, takes a rather long time to charge up, leaving it open to damage. The beam is capable of being reflected, or even blocked, by some attacks.
  • Adaptive Clusters: As stated before, a Guardian is constantly transmitting data to improve its fighting capability, to a central Artificial intelligence. This allows multiple Guardians to upgrade combat algorithms and come back to fights even stronger, effectively making it able to "learn" how to fight properly.
  • Combining: Guardians are capable of merging themselves, or, combining with one another, to improve their combat strength. While they actually aren't capable of physically merging, they are able to be connected like Geometric shapes, with two "eyes" in the center while the "Booms" hover around in various positions. This means Guardians are capable of forming tight attack clusters, in order to deal with varying threats. In some instances, Guardians are capable of "Transforming" into different constructs, such as Aircraft, in order to deal with various threats.
  • Mobility: A Guardian is propelled through the air by something known as "Anti-gravity vector-assisted flight", and is capable of flying at very high speeds. When combined into "aircraft" or other known constructs, Guardians are known to fly at escape velocity and are capable of reaching orbit.


Race Weaknesses: Despite technological advancements, a Guardian still falls under the ages old limitation of being a Glass cannon. In other words, they're capable of dishing out loads of damage, especially when combined, but, without shields, It can take a good few bullets (or a good punch if you're into that) to take down a Guardian. For some reason, Guardian programming prohibits it from blocking projectiles from three different places at once, let alone two. Therefore, multiple people attacking a Guardian can be a pain, if its being shot at in two different places at once.

Guardians are in no way invincible, and the shields are capable of easily being drained by prolonged exposure to damage. The best way to take them on is individually with heavy weaponry, such as space battles. Also, for unknown reasons, a Guardian's shields only block projectiles with high velocities, meaning a thrown object like a rock or grenade can take one down. Prolonged exposure to ballistic damage can drain a shield and collapse it, in which it takes a long time for the shield to recharge. Energy weapons can drain shields at twice the speed as regular ballistics, and EMP weaponry can instantly drain shields.

Since they all fall under Foundry's collective artificial intelligence, a Guardian is susceptible to hacking, though, due to the advanced programming, it's just as good as a temporary EMP.

Homeworld name: Foundry. Foundry is a "Shield World" Orbiting a yellow sun named LKV-8293 at a distance almost identical to Earth. Therefore, it experiences, on the Galactic scale, somewhat perfect conditions for life. To hide the Guardian Manufacturing Installation on Foundry's northern pole, native life from the neighboring (now non-existent) moon, LKV-8293-A was migrated to Foundry and allowed to develop, in order to deter travelers from the site. Further analysis shows that 90% of the actual planet of Foundry's megastructure is comprised of Guardians.

Lore: How do you stop an all-consuming alien plague that destroys everything in its path and reanimates the dead?

This was the question that faced the Progenitors, a highly advanced ancient race of aliens originating from another Galaxy. The war with the "Plague" was far from over, and, from the looks of it, the Progenitors weren't gonna win. As world after world and System after System fell to the all-pervasive threat, the ages-old question arose once more, prompting the Progenitors to go to the drawing block to come up with a new plan.

As the question stated, How were they gonna stop an all-consuming alien plague that destroyed everything in its path? The answer? Robots. If that didn't work, More robots.

"Shield worlds" Like Foundry became Progenitor safe havens for life in the Galaxy, free to prosper and develop without the threat of the plague killing them all. The Progenitors's new robot buddies had done an excellent job in securing these Artificial planets, yet, remained completley hidden to the native life which grew up under the godly gaze of the towering Guardian manufacturing facilities. Producing hundreds of Guardians per day, these robots helped not only build the planet, but keep it safe, combining together to fend off one of the largest plague attacks the Progenitors had ever seen. With the plague free from their Shield Worlds, the Progenitors rested easy as they defeated the Plague once and for all, therefore winning the long war.

However, they themselves were unable to cope with the massive amounts of death, combined with the after effects of fighting the disease. After cleaning house, the Progenitors decided to close shop, if the metaphor makes sense, and simply vanished from the world as we know it completely. Some blamed transcendence, others suspected mass-suicide to prevent the spread of the plague. What was certain, though was that the Guardians were still there, watching over their creators' worlds with a safe eye, ready to spring forth should the unexpected happen.

For hundreds of years, the Guardians protected installations like Foundry which allowed the Progenitor legacy to live on. Ships which were unfortunate enough to land on Foundry in hopes of capitalizing off the natives or gaining ancient treasures soon went off the grid, and, soon, Foundry became a legend, and those brave enough to uncover its secrets ventured to the lonely system, only to never return.

This was, of course, until recently, where a certain freighter was spotted near Foundry...



Name/Alias: Leah Lockjaw (thanks Neros)

Gender: Female

Age: 19

Species: Vulpan

Appearance: Here
The Golden Fox

Backstory: The daughter of a legendary Mercenary pilot, Leah's past was not as nice as others, it seemed. Her home world, Arcadia, had just fended itself from a sudden alien blitz, leading to the rise of private fighters - more specifically, specialized space flying Aces. Leah's father was the leader of one such team, which was unfortunate to be disbanded after a member double-crossed him and killed him.

Now widowed, Leah's mother wanted to keep her out of the field and away from anything that had the words "space" and "fighting" mixed into it. However, inspired by his father's heroic deeds and legacy, Leah became dedicated to the craft, so dedicated, in fact, that she amputated her own legs, just like her father, and replaced them with prosthetic cybernetic legs. That way she wouldn't pass out while flying at high speeds and at high G-forces, as gravity would force the blood into her lower body.

After graduating top of her class in the Arcadian flight school, the now ace pilot Leah moved on to mercenary work, where she soon joined the ranks of a ragtag group of mercenaries - the Ruff Riders (get it?). Unfortunately, the Riders disbanded following a raid by an alien Mercenary group, to which most of the members perished. However, the battle was not lost, as all of the attackers were defeated - their tech, salvaged by Leah. As the group went their separate ways, Leah instead used the attack to improve her skill and, mostly, her arsenal, in order to improve her mercenary work. She built the Golden Fox and, after raiding rival pirates and merchants on paid missions, used the money to improve her ship, and her Arsenal of high tech gadgets. If that wasn't enough, the reverse-engineered technology from the aliens allowed the Golden Fox to compete against threats on higher levels of its own, such as aliens and larger ships.

It seemed that Leah's life was going on a turn for the good - for her, at least. She may have had a hit out on her by galactic bounty hunters for a lot of money, but that didn't matter now. She had a good source of income: guarding freighters and taking down bandits, but, that would all change now. Her skills would actually be put to the test, when she was assigned to guard a certain freighter and its cargo.....


Powers and Abilities:
  • Vulpan Physiology - Arcadia is a world of similar conditions to earth - its inhabitants are anthropomorphic mammalian creatures of varying canine species, including foxes, wolves, and the like. Vulpans are naturally faster, stronger, and more agile than their human counterparts, and have grown accustomed to the idea of space combat and the like.
    • Enhanced Agility - Leah's agility is superhuman compared to a human, giving her a faster response time among others, but also increasing her speed. This is also in part to her bionic legs.
    • Enhanced Senses - A Vulpan's senses, especially its smell, is twice as better as a human's.
    • Enhanced Speed - Self-explanatory
  • Engineering/Mechanical Intuition - Leah is a naturally gifted engineer with a talent of making things. This is evident in how she was able to make the Golden fox almost entirely by scratch. Leah is capable of, after assessing technology, modifying it for her use, among other things. She was able to reverse-engineer alien technology for her own ship and equipment before while others would have spent months studying it.
  • Bionic Legs - While not necessarily so much of a power, Leah's bionic legs are an impressive feat of engineering, but have a real meaning behind them. While gravity tends to send blood away from the brain and towards the lower extremities while in high speed flight, bionic legs, the legs, however, keep blood in the brain and thus prevent a pilot from passing out. Leah's bionic legs provide her kicks with more strength, and greatly imrove her speed and agility, as well as, quite obviously, her jump. More on her legs later. The legs begin below her knees, and are bio-mechanical in nature.
  • Enhanced Marksmanship - Self-explanatory.
  • Pilot Training - Leah is a skilled pilot not naturally, but thanks to years of dedication and training. The Golden fox is primarily her main ship, but, should she need be, she is capable of taking up arms in another ship any time.


Weaknesses:
  • Leah falls succeptible to the terrible trio of doom: unwanted pathogens/mutagens, toxins/poisons, and psionics.
  • While she can regulate her body temperature, Leah cannot sweat, and, thus, finds it hard to fight in hot climates.
  • Leah is capable of being killed just like any other human, and has no other special super powers besides her physiology.
  • Leah's weaponry can sometimes backfire on her, especially her Vector Diffusers. Speaking of which, the Vector diffusers have enough power for only doing one thing at a time, and cannot support doing multiple things at once, else it overload.
  • The Gold Fox has no shields unless it's Vector Diffuser labels are open, and thus is vulnerable to damage if it is not up.
  • FTL speed devours her ship's fuel - Hydrogen. As such it is only used in worst case scenarios, and when she actually can't afford just to use the impulse thrusters. Using the Hyperdrive is different, however...


Standard Equipment: This list is not complete. As the story progresses this may increase in size.
Equipment on Hand

  • Blaster: Your average everyday blaster. The perfect sidearm for mercs and pirates, it's capable of firing bolts of energy in quick succession at a target. Those with good trigger fingers can almost fire it like a machine gun. While it needs no ammo, it runs on a recharging battery, and it will automatically activate failsafes to prevent the gun's use when overheating happens.
  • Ion Rifle: For bigger targets, a less portable but more powerful weapon Leah has in her Arsenal is the so-called Bolt rifle. Reverse engineered from alien concepts, the bolt rifle is obviously larger than the Blaster, but is pinpoint accurate and packs a bigger punch. It fires ionized particles as projectiles for excellent accuracy, power, and range. It is capable of being charged, but it too runs on a battery, and rapid fire is not recommended.
  • Scanner: An eyepiece with a heads up display linked to her weapons, the scanner is capable of assessing targets at a safe distance, and worlds almost in conjunction with target designating by sight while onboard the Golden Fox.
  • Vector Diffuser - Portable: A vector diffuser is a piece of technology that drastically improves the mobility of the user by altering his or her's surrounding gravity, and magnitude/direction (vector) of travel. This means that, even in a vacuum without any form of maneuvering thrusters, the Golden Fox is capable of moving as agile as a supermaneuverable fighter, or better. In its portable form, the Vector Diffuser is capable of modifying Leah's vector, and can alter her gravity and inertia to pull off feats that, to be honest, are physically impossible. The technology the Vector Diffuser uses as of now is unknown, but it is capable of a variety of things.
    By increasing the vector of a user, the user is capable of moving faster in any direction of their choosing, therefore increasing their speed. Leah uses a "Dash attack", where she temporarily increases her speed for a forward, slashing dash attack with her legs. For aerial attacks Leah can gain a height advantage in her enemies by altering her own gravity, but this is not flight. The Vector Diffuser's special functions are usually activated by swiping ones palm over the device.



Shipboard Equipment


  • The Golden Fox: The Golden Fox is Leah's primary weapon, as well as her primary means of transportation. Classified as a long-range fighter, it uses experimental Vector Diffuser technology to provide it with unmatched mobility, speed, and agility. A list of weapons are below.
    • Type 1X Laser Cannons: These are two dual, wing-mounted beam cannons which are fast firing, but can overheat. They can tear through unshielded targets quickly, but, for shielded targets, the shot is capable of being charged, where it is then diverted to the frontal beam cannon, and exits through the front of the ship. A charged shot takes a while to charge, and requires a lock on, but is much more powerful than regular shots, and tracks targets in the fashion of a missile.
    • "Cobra" Turret: Situated at the front of the ship, the Cobra turret is good for ground assault, as well as for bombing. It is equipped with a long range camera with various vision modes, and also is equipped with a target designator, similar to her eyepiece's scanner. This allows it to designate its own targets to hit, rather than relying on outside designation sources. But what kind of bomb is used on a ship like this, you ask? Well, it's not really a bomb but...
    • AIM-403 ASRAAM Missile: Nothing is safe from an aptly named ASRAAM missile. Give it a lock, and it'll pursue the target relentlessly. Results are explosive.
  • Vector Diffusers: As stated before, vector diffusers increase the mobility of the Golden Fox greatly by dampening the forces of gravity, and inertia on it, as well as altering the forces. Thus, making it capable to move through space like a super maneuverable fighter jet, and allowing it to hover, and stop on a dime. The Vector Diffusers mounted on the ship often vent heat in the form of radiator panels, as they heat up over time.



Intelligence: As a skilled mechanic, pilot, and engineer, Leah is rather intelligent, but still is able to make common mistakes and miscalculations. Since she's skilled in so many fields, she obviously applies them to her piloting, and is considered an ace not by her firepower, but by her intelligence.
Engineering-wise, Leah is a talented and gifted engineer, evident in how she was able to reverse-engineer alien technology to be put in her arsenal, both at hand and on the Golden Fox. Leah's smart enough to make calculations quickly, but that doesn't necessarily mean they're always right...

Name/Alias: Senior Sergeant Christopher J. Rath

Gender: Male

Age: 28

Species: Human

Appearance(Pics are recommended!): Here

Backstory: Chris came form one of he more prominent military families that lived in New Earth, so form birth he was expected to join the Army. At the age of 14 he joined the New London Military academy where he was excelled and proved to be one of the most cunning fighters, however once he graduated he learned that he was qualified to become a Paladin which he refused. Even though becoming a Paladin is the highest honor possible he turned it down because he wanted to be with his friends that he made during his time at the military academy. He was then put through standard NEF BT(Basic Training) where he refined his skills as a soldier thanks to the intense training and the augmentations he received.

After his three years of training he was transferred to a frontier outpost on the edge of NEF space, normally this outpost was quite but a few weeks after the garrison arrived, multiple bands of pirates attacked killing most of the Troopers that where on off duty. With most of the garrison dead or wounded, Chris, his squad mates and two other squads fought back where after a few days of guerrilla warfare the pirates where forced off the planet. After hearing about their victory the NEF High Command awarded him the Silver Cross of Valor (similar to the Silver star). Now he his on leave on New Earth and enjoying his time off.

Powers and Abilities(If any):
Federation Training: Training is a three year long process that start for everyone at the age of 17. You first start off with basic training, which includes hand to hand combat, weapon training, survival training, cardio, communication and the Military Amplitude test (which gives you a list of all recommended positions in the military. After the first phase of basic, you are then implanted with all standard NEF implants (bone coating, neural implants, and muscle amps). After this you are trained again to familiarize yourself with the training that you had before and to adjust yourself to the implants. The washout rate of Troopers is about 20-25 precent this is due to failing first phase of basic, dying in implantation, or not being able to adjust.
Strengths
Increased Reflexes, Increased Strength, Increased Speed

Standard Infantry: Chris is an experienced fighter when it comes to medium to close range fighting as it has been his speciality ever since he joined the Army, one of his trusted companions is his M83A7 Pulse Rifle.
Strengths
Excels at CQC and medium range, high durable armor/weapons and battle scarred
Weaknesses
Isn't very good at long range combat and headstrong

Equipment
M83A7 Pulse Rifle: The standard issue NEF weapon for all standard infantry and spec ops, it's reliable, powerful, and accurate. However it uses 9.80x24mm APFMJ rounds and its magazine only holds about fourty rounds and is slower then non-Federation weapons, these rounds are quite expensive and some what hard to find outside of NEF territory.
M5 SPDW: A small handgun that fires .45cal HEAP rounds, it's light, powerful, accurate, and can be fired in fully automatic, it has a twenty round magazine.
Combat knife: A 10-30 cm vibro-blade
Grenades: standard nades
MKV Power Armor set: MKV power armor set, however it is customizable giving the user a personal touch to the armor. The helmet of the armor set is made up a Titanium alloy and is coated with a heat resistant material. The inside of the helmet is patted for comfort, the helmet also has a built in visor and fully encloses the head. It also features a HUD system that displays ammunition, bio-readings, weapon information, a targeting reticle, and squad information. The chest plate is made up of a kevlar vest with 1 inch Titanium alloy plates that are fitted on the outside of the vest. The chest plate cover the chest, groin, and throat. The armor also has a layer of Heat Regulating Gel (HRG) and ballistic absorbing gel it is also sealed against all biological, chemical, radioactive weapons as well as the vacuum of space. The HRG regulates body temperature of the Trooper depending on the environment that they are deployed in, it also helps reduce the burns of energy based weapons and the ballistic gel is to help slow down the velocity of ballistic weapons and also reduce plasma burns. They also wear shoulder pads, forearm guards, thigh guards, and shin guards.
Radio
Rations
About 10 share clips of each Pulse Rilfe ammo and M5 ammo

Intelligence(Describe it): He is quite intelligent when it comes to military strategy and tactics, however he is about average when it comes to everything else.

Race name: Dracoians

Race standard/average appearance: Male
Female

Race Specific abilities: Males are very very good at warfare and their skin is slightly tougher to help improve their durability. Females are very very good at technology/science.

Homeworld name: Draco

Lore: Form what the Federation found in the National Records on Draco is that the oldest recorded of civilization on Draco was founded around 500 AD (Earth Time) however it seems that this nation soon collapsed around 900 AD, records show that this nation was full of technological wonders and a very prideful society (think of something like the Roman Empire) however it collapsed due to a large invasion by barbarians. This invasion led to something like Humanity's Dark Ages this lasted until the 14th century were the Dracoians experienced something like our Renaissance and Age of Exploration, however their population was largely confined to a single continent. Records show form 15th century to the 16th century a wave of massive wars broke out on this single continent and by the end of the 16th century most of the land mass was under the Confederation, with the founding of the Confederation the Dracoians began to spread out form their orgnial continent to the other five on Draco. Peace spread across the planet until the 27th century when the Dracoians came in contact with the New Earth Federation, this confrontation led to the downfall of the Confederation and the Dracoians being incorporated into the Federation.
Before the Federation invasion of Draco, the Dracoians where involved in a major war that united all of the different nations into one central government. This war was deadly killing a majority of their population off, however this allowed the Dracoians to form their planetary central government which they called the Confederation or the Confederate States of Draco. This Confederation created peace and stability throughout Draco until the Federation invasion in 2610, now the Dracoians live peacefully with the humans.

--Theory- There are two major theories that our scientists have developed to explain the reason why there is a major difference between the male and female version of the Draconians,
1. That their was once two different species on the planet Draco however in some way the opposite sex of the two species started to die off and so realizing that the end is near the male sex of the northern climates and the female sex of the southern climates merged into one species. However this doesn't explain why their facial/body structure has changed.
2. The second one is that the males have evolved into what they are because of constant warfare and natural selection. This explains why most male Dracoians are very militaristic and pro military.
